The procedure for obtaining a chauffeur’s license in France can be broken down into several crucial steps. Below is an in-depth outline:
Verify Eligibility
Minimum age requirements:
18 years of ages for category B (car)
16 years old for category A1 (light motorcycle)
Residency status.
Get ready for the Theory Exam
Enroll in a driving school (auto-école) for lessons.
Research Study the French Highway Code (Code de la Route).
Think about utilizing online resources or books to prepare.
Pass the Theory Exam
The test comprises 40 multiple-choice questions.
A passing rating is at least 35 correct answers.
You will receive a certificate upon passing to proceed to the practical test.
Practical Driving Lessons
Total a minimum of 20 driving lessons (this varies by school).
Practice precaution, driving maneuvers, and road indications.
Schedule and Take the Practical Exam
Reserve the test through your driving school.
The test lasts around 30 minutes.
You must score a minimum of 20 out of 31 points to pass.
Obtain Your Driver’s License
Upon passing both exams, your driving school will help you in obtaining the official chauffeur’s license.
You may receive a short-lived license up until the main one is sent by mail to you.
Crucial Documents Required
When getting a driver’s license in France, candidates ought to prepare the following files:
Identity evidence (passport or nationwide ID)
Proof of residency
Certificate of completion from driving school
Attestation of passing the theory examination
Medical certificate (if necessary)
